II. Crafting Compelling Follow-Up Messages
A. The Golden Rule of Personalization
Personalization transcends basic etiquette; it’s the cornerstone of effective follow up. Go beyond “Hi, [Name]” by weaving in details from the recipient’s profile, previous conversations, or shared interests. This tailored approach demonstrates genuine interest and sets the stage for a meaningful dialogue.
B. Delivering Value with Every Interaction
Your follow up should offer more than just a reminder of your presence; it should provide tangible value. Share relevant articles, introduce mutual connections, or offer solutions to a problem discussed in prior conversations. This approach not only enriches the recipient's experience but also cements your status as a valuable connection.
C. Timing: The Art of Patience and Precision
The timing of your follow up can significantly impact its effectiveness. While promptness shows eagerness, patience allows the recipient time to process your initial interaction. Striking the right balance is key, considering factors like business hours, holidays, and industry specific timings.

IV. Navigating Common Follow-Up Challenges
A. Overcoming the Fear of Intrusion
One of the biggest challenges in sending follow up messages is the fear of being perceived as intrusive. Overcome this by ensuring your messages are respectful, relevant, and reciprocal. Remember, professional networking is about mutual growth and collaboration.
B. Keeping the Conversation Alive
Maintaining momentum in a conversation can be daunting, especially when responses are delayed or non committal. Keep the dialogue open by asking open ended questions, suggesting a call to action, or proposing a virtual meet up for more in depth discussions.
